How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bourbon?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bourbon Studio Apartments | $1,148 | $659 | $1,725 |
| Bourbon 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,190 | $780 | $2,018 |
| Bourbon 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,471 | $889 | $2,820 |
| Bourbon 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,865 | $1,005 | $2,599 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Bourbon
How much are Studio apartments in Bourbon?
There are currently 6 Studio Apartments in Bourbon with rent ranges from $659 to $1,725 with an average price of $1,148.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bourbon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bourbon ranges from $780 to $2,018 with an average monthly rent of $1,190.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Bourbon c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Bourbon range from $889 to $2,820.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,471.
How expensive are Bourbon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 19 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Bourbon on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,005 to $2,599 - averaging $1,865 for the location.
